It has raised quite a bit of controversy the signing of Kevin López by Olimpia, this after the player identified himself with Motagua, a club he said he loved and where he showed his best moments with the ball at his feet.
The truth of it all is that the talented Honduran footballer will return to Honduras, after his year in Guatemala with the Communications Creams, to play dressed in white colors.
In response to this, the player has been harshly questioned and even attacked by fans of the Motagua, who call him “traitorous” for deciding to play with the feathered club’s longtime rival.
Kevin López, two days after signing for the Olympia, decided to do a live broadcast through his account Instagram, where he received the support of the Olympians, yes, the same ones who had previously thrown everything at him, now defended him from those who had idolized him in the past.
One of the comments that went viral on social media was that of the Argentine and former teammate of López in the Motagua, Diego Auzqui. “Stop messing around, track player,” the South American wrote to the Honduran footballer.
Diego Auzqui's message in the form of a joke to Kevin López.
Given all this, DIEZ contacted Auzqui, the new signing of the Sarmiento of the Argentine promotion, to hear his version. The player, clearly, took it as a joke since he is a personal friend of Kevin Lopez.
"We were just chatting. Not everything is serious. You have to laugh a little, otherwise everything would be very boring," Auzqui began in the brief conversation with this media outlet.
He then stated, "Kevin is a friend of mine, and I respect his decision to go play for Olimpia." "The important thing is that he's a good person, so everyone makes their own decisions in their careers," he concluded.
